KVM: nVMX: Call nested_vmx_setup_ctls_msrs() iff @nested is true
...so that it doesn't need access to @nested. The only case where the
provided struct isn't already zeroed is the call from vmx_create_vcpu()
as setup_vmcs_config() zeroes the struct in the other use cases.  This
will allow @nested to be statically defined in vmx.c, i.e. this removes
the last direct reference from nested code.
